Jennison Associates, founded in 1969 and headquartered in New York City, is a global investment management firm managing over $194 billion in assets as of late 2024, specializing in active equity and fixed-income strategies. A subsidiary of PGIM, the asset management arm of Prudential Financial, Jennison serves a diverse client base—including institutions, sub-advisory clients, public plans, endowments, and corporations—with a focus on fundamental research, bottom-up portfolio construction, and high-conviction investing. Known for its equity expertise across styles, geographies, and market capitalizations, as well as investment-grade fixed-income offerings, the firm employs seasoned portfolio managers averaging 29 years of industry experience and 16 years with Jennison. With additional offices in Boston and a culture emphasizing intellectual rigor and long-term client outcomes, Jennison has built a reputation for excellence and stability in the investment management industry.

Jennison Associates's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Jennison Associates held 653 positions worth $145B, down 13% from $167B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 46% of the portfolio.

Jennison Associates withdrew a net $7.46B in Q1 2026, closing 91 positions and reducing 274 holdings. Its most notable exit was Sea Limited, an estimated $207M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 39% of assets, down from 42%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Jennison Associates opened a new position in Palantir worth $1.57B.
